Car Accident Laws in Peoria: A Quick Overview
In Peoria, car accident laws are governed by state legislation and court precedents. These laws dictate the rights and responsibilities of individuals involved in motor vehicle collisions. The main body of law centers around negligence, where drivers are expected to exercise reasonable care while operating their vehicles. If a driver fails to do so and causes harm to another party, they may be held liable for damages.
Key aspects include strict adherence to traffic signals, safe speeds, and maintaining a proper distance from other vehicles. Proof of liability often requires demonstrating fault through evidence such as eyewitness testimonies, police reports, and expert opinions. What to Do After a Crash: Step-by-Step Guide
After a car accident in Peoria, it’s crucial to stay calm and follow these steps for a better outcome:
1. Safety First: Ensure everyone involved is safe. If there are injuries, call emergency services immediately. Move vehicles off the road if possible to prevent further accidents. Activate hazard lights to warn other drivers.
2. Document Everything: Take photos of the accident scene, including vehicle damage, street signs, and any visible injuries. Collect contact information from all parties involved, including witnesses. Record details like date, time, and location accurately. Don’t admit fault at the scene; let insurance adjusters handle that.
Maximizing Your Peoria Car Accident Claim
After a Peoria car accident, maximizing your claim involves several strategic steps. First, ensure you have all necessary medical records and documentation of your injuries, as these will be crucial for proving the extent of your damages. Promptly report the incident to your insurance provider, even if it’s a minor fender bender, as this helps in expediting the claims process.
Engage experienced legal counsel specializing in Peoria car accident claims to navigate the complex legal landscape and ensure your rights are protected. They can help gather evidence, negotiate with insurance companies, and advocate for fair compensation based on factors like medical bills,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age.
